NEW YORK, NY.- Swann Galleries’ May 19 auction of Important Photobooks and Photographs featured classic 20th-century images by celebrated photographers as well as desirable portfolios of their work. The sale’s top lot was the André Kertész portfolio A Hungarian Memory, which contained 15 silver print photographs of the artist’s homeland, from 1914 to 1923, printed in 1980. It was one of 100 numbered copies and seven artist’s proofs and sold for an auction record of $48,000.
